After having distinct qualities, when you’re determined to become an audiobook narrator, follow the mentioned guideline:

  1. You should send an email at [email protected]
  2. Your email should include a 2-minute MP3 clip of yours narrating an audiobook.
  3. Your email should also include a list of books you have narrated, if any.
  4. You should provide a link to your site (if available).
  5. Provide your contact information which includes your city and state where you are residing.

Have Endurance or Stamina

It might appear simpler for you at first but it is not. Narrating throughout the day, and sitting down for hours requires patience. It is a reality that patience gets crippled as the hours prolong and you start feeling exhausted. That’s why it is crucial to endure yourself and maintain your energy.

Remember, the narration is not just sitting and talking. Actually, you need to be physically capable enough to accomplish it. It really involves breath control while performing. Also, you should be aware of when to pitch up your voice and when to soften it.

Inevitably, you should have enough stamina so you can cope with the hours prolonging performance. Also, you should be capable of managing a range of emotions that are bubbling in you during this.

Getting Yourself Started as an Audible Narrator

Once you have built your skills and improved them, you have completed half of the journey. The remaining journey is all about how you are going to start your career as an Audible narrator. For this, I am going to list the steps so you may understand. The steps are as follows:

  1. Join ACX (Audiobook Creation Exchange) for Audible.
  2. Identify audiobook companies that are collaborating with Audible.
  3. Learn the requirements and how to submit your work.
  4. Create a demo reel and submit it to the identified companies.
  5. Create a network with authors, publishers, and narrators.
  6. Look for self-publishing options.
  7. Most importantly, Show resilience and be patient.

How much do Audible narrators get paid?

At a beginner level, the ACX narrators earn $10 to $100. While, at a professional level, they earn $100 to $500. The amount at which they get paid depends upon the quality of work, feedback, experience, and their niche.

Is it hard to become an audiobook narrator?

To become an audiobook narrator, you require top-notch skills and qualities in your character. It requires resilience and patience.

An audiobook narrator spends almost 20 hours in the studio as per estimation. This shows narrators who are physically and emotionally fit will be able to sustain this profession.
